Symptoms

The in-game shader compilation routine does not run correctly. The section where it normally compiles shaders and displays a progress bar is skipped.

Reproduction

Launch the game and enter the settings from the menu. Within the list of graphics options, at the bottom there is an option to compile shaders. After enabling this option and backing out to the main menu, it should take you to a screen where shaders are compiled but it is instead skipped and you are returned to the main menu.

Iipr 2025-03-29 github

Currently game is not starting at all for me. Pressing "play" on steam turns into starting and soon after returns to "play" without starting.

In the Proton log there is following line:

Unhandled exception: unimplemented function amd_ags_x64.dll.agsDriverExtensionsDX11_SetMaxAsyncCompileThreadCount called in 64-bit code (0x006fffffc1cf07).

This is with Proton 9.0 and experimental. Kernel 6.14, Mesa 25.0.2.
GPU: 0a:00.0 VGA compatible controller: Advanced Micro Devices, Inc. [AMD/ATI] Vega 10 XL/XT [Radeon RX Vega 56/64] (rev c3)

Iipr 2025-04-05 github

Now starts fine with Proton experimental version experimental-9.0-20250402

Nice.

Also Mesa 25.0.3 seems working.
